软件工程软件服务公司软件测试实习生实习报告_第1页
软件工程软件服务公司软件测试实习生实习报告_第2页
软件工程软件服务公司软件测试实习生实习报告_第3页
软件工程软件服务公司软件测试实习生实习报告_第4页
软件工程软件服务公司软件测试实习生实习报告_第5页
全文预览已结束

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

软件工程软件服务公司软件测试实习生实习报告一、摘要2023年7月1日至2023年8月31日,我在一家软件服务公司担任软件测试实习生。在为期8周的实习中,我主要负责移动端应用的功能测试和性能测试,独立完成3个项目的测试用例设计与执行,累计编写测试用例120份,发现并提交高优先级缺陷45个,其中32个被开发团队修复。通过自动化测试工具JMeter,我对核心接口进行了5组压力测试,验证系统在并发量500用户时响应时间稳定在1.5秒以内。实习期间,我运用了等价类划分、边界值分析等测试方法,并将缺陷管理流程从提交到关闭的全过程记录在Jira系统中,形成了可复用的测试报告模板。这些实践加深了我对敏捷开发模式下测试闭环的理解,掌握了从需求到验收的完整测试执行路径。二、实习内容及过程2023年7月1日到8月31日,我在一家软件服务公司做测试实习生。公司主要做企业定制软件,有大概50人团队,我跟着测试组的一个senior,接触了两个移动端项目。第一个项目是电商类应用,我负责第3个模块的功能测试。需求文档是6月15日发的,我用了4天时间写测试用例,总共120份,重点覆盖了购物车和结算流程。7月10号开始用Appium提测,发现28个bug,有12个是高优先级,比如优惠券叠加逻辑错误、支付接口超时。跟开发沟通了3次,他们改了15个,剩下的我建议放下一个版本修复。测试周期里跑了5轮回归,最后版本发布前一周完成。第二个项目是后台管理系统,我参与性能测试。8月5号接到任务,系统核心接口是订单处理和库存同步。我用JMeter模拟500并发用户,发现响应时间在并发超过400时飙到3秒以上。定位到是数据库查询没加缓存,跟架构师讨论后,他们建议用Redis缓存热点数据,我重新压测,2分钟内响应时间稳定在1.2秒,达标了。遇到的第一个困难是需求不明确。7月8号有个功能突然增加权限校验,但没说明具体规则。我主动找产品经理确认,他没细讲,我又问了开发,最后自己画了10个场景才弄懂。后来我悟了,测试前得主动推动需求细节落地,不能等。第二个是自动化脚本写不动。7月20号尝试用Python写回归脚本,但界面元素定位总报错,花了一周才学会用图片识别辅助定位。实习收获挺实际的。我学会了从黑盒角度看系统,原来代码行数和实际测试点关系不大。比如一个功能写了几百行,但边界测试点可能超50个。还掌握了用Jira跟踪缺陷的全流程,从new到resolved,每个状态该干啥都记着了。最大的转变是理解了测试不只是找bug,还得帮产品把好质量关,有些设计缺陷得提前发现。单位管理上有点问题,比如测试环境不稳定,8月10号因为服务器扩容,我的测试数据丢了3天。另外培训机制也不够,没人教过我们性能测试那些指标怎么看,全靠自学。岗位匹配度上,虽然接触了测试全流程,但没机会深入自动化框架搭建。建议他们可以搞个新员工技术分享会,轮流讲点东西,或者环境配置给个标准操作手册。我这边呢,下次实习会提前把Redis和JMeter的基础课程补上,争取去更核心的项目。三、总结与体会这8周实习,感觉就像把课本里那些抽象的概念,真真切切地放进了一个个项目中。7月1号刚去的时候,面对实际项目,有点懵,毕竟学校里做的项目规模小多了。后来接手那个电商App的功能测试,从需求分析到用Appium写用例,再到提测、追bug,整个过程跑下来,才明白测试一个上线版本有多复杂。120份测试用例覆盖3个模块,发现45个缺陷,其中32个得到修复,这些数字现在想想还挺具体的,让我真切感受到测试工作对产品质量的直接影响力。实习最大的收获,是体会到软件质量不是测试一个人能完全兜住的。比如7月15号发现支付接口超时的问题,最初开发认为是网络问题,我坚持说可能是并发量大了数据库压力,最后他们加了个Redis缓存才解决。这件事让我明白,测试要懂业务,还得懂点技术,才能跟团队有效沟通。同时,也看到了自己跟职场人的差距,比如8月5号做性能测试时,连续加班改方案到凌晨1点,第二天还能正常上班,这种抗压能力以前真没锻炼过。这次经历对我的职业规划挺有启发。我本来以为测试就是点点点,现在看,想做得好,至少得往自动化、性能测试方向发展。公司用的JMeter、Appium,还有Jira的缺陷管理流程,这些都是我接下来要重点学的。比如8月20号那个500并发压测,发现响应时间不稳定,后来学架构师建议用Redis缓存,我回去就报了网课,打算下学期考个系统性能优化相关的证书。另外,我也意识到测试跟开发、产品是紧密合作的,以后做职业规划,可能得考虑跨职能学习。看现在行业趋势,很多公司都在提DevOps,测试跟开发的界限好像越来越模糊了,自动化测试、持续集成这些概念用得越来越多。这次实习让我觉得,学校里学的理论框架是基础,但实践才能让你真正理解一个技术点怎么落地。比如我之前觉得自动化测试很酷,但实际写脚本时才发现,元素定位、数据驱动、测试报告生成,每一步都得解决实际问题。所以接下来,我会把实习中遇到的问题都整理出来,比如环境不稳定、需求不明确这些,作为自己后续学习或者找实习岗位的参考点。总的来说,这次实习让我从一个学生思维,慢慢向一个职场人转变,这种感觉挺奇妙的,也让我更有信心去面对未来的挑战。四、致谢在这段为期8周的实习中,得到了很多帮助。感谢公司提供的机会,让我接触到了真实的软件开发测试流程。感谢我的实习导师,在遇到问题时给了

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论